About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's

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's belongs to a class of medicines called corticosteroids. It is used as a hormone replacement for cortisol (a natural hormone) when your body does not make enough cortisol (ex: Addison's disease). It is used as a replacement therapy for children with congenital adrenal hyperplasia. Also, it is used postoperatively and during serious illness or trauma in children with known adrenal insufficiency or doubtful adrenocortical reserve. Also, it is used to treat various illnesses involving inflammation (swelling, redness, heat, and tenderness) in the body, such as severe allergies, asthma, certain forms of arthritis, blood, skin, kidney, eye, thyroid and intestinal disorders, and certain types of cancer.

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's contains 'Hydrocortisone', a corticosteroid that works as a replacement therapy for the natural steroid hormone cortisol. Also, it works by inhibiting the release of certain chemical messengers in the body that cause redness, itching, and swelling.

Take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's as prescribed. Your doctor will advise you on how often you take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's based on your medical condition. Sometimes,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's may cause common side effects such as acne, increased hair growth, weight gain, dizziness, headache, nausea, tiredness or indigestion. Most of these side effects of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's do not require medical attention and gradually resolve over time. However, if the side effects persist or worsen, please consult your doctor. 

If you are allergic to Hydrocortisone or any other medicines, please tell your doctor. If you are pregnant or a nursing mother, please inform your doctor before taking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's. If you have been vaccinated recently or are about to get vaccinated, inform your doctor before taking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's. Drive only if you are alert after taking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's. If you have an infection, avoid taking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's, and if you develop any new infection while on treatment with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's, consult a doctor.

Drug Warnings

Please tell your doctor if you are allergic to Hydrocortisone or other medicines. If you are pregnant or a nursing mother, please inform your doctor before taking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's. If you have been vaccinated recently or are about to get vaccinated, inform your doctor before taking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's. Some people may experience mood changes (feeling depressed or high), difficulty in thinking or being confused and losing their memory, feeling anxious, sleeping problems, feeling, hearing, or seeing things that do not exist, and having strange and frightening thoughts. If you experience any of these problems, please consult your doctor immediately. If you have an infection, avoid taking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's, and if you develop any new infection while on treatment with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's, consult a doctor.

How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
Taking Iopamidol and Cortivac 10 Tablet together can increase the risk of seizures, meningitis, and inflammation of the spinal membranes.

How to manage the interaction:
Taking Cortivac 10 Tablet with Iopamidol is not recommended, please consult your doctor before taking it. If you experience any symptoms , consult the doctor immediately. Do not stop using any medications without a doctor's advice.
How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
Combining Mifepristone and Cortivac 10 Tablet can reduce the effects of Cortivac 10 Tablet.

How to manage the interaction:
Taking Cortivac 10 Tablet with Mifepristone is not recommended, consult a doctor before taking it. If you experience any symptoms, consult the doctor immediately. Do not stop using any medications without a doctor's advice.
Severe
How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
The combined use of Desirudin and Cortivac 10 Tablet can increase the risk of bleeding, including severe and sometimes haemorrhage.

How to manage the interaction:
co-administration of Desirudin and Cortivac 10 Tablet can lead to an interaction, it can be taken if advised by your doctor. However, if you experience any symptoms like unusual bleeding or bruising, dizziness, lightheadedness, red or black, tarry stools, coughing up or vomiting fresh or dried blood that looks like coffee grounds, severe headache, and weakness, consult the doctor immediately. Do not stop using any medications without a doctor's advice.
How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
The combined use of Arsenic trioxide and Cortivac 10 Tablet can increase the risk of an irregular heart rhythm.

How to manage the interaction:
Co-administration of Arsenic trioxide and Cortivac 10 Tablet can lead to an interaction, it can be taken if advised by your doctor. However, if you experience any symptoms like weakness, tiredness, drowsiness, confusion, muscle pain, cramps, dizziness, nausea, or vomiting, consult the doctor immediately. Do not stop using any medications without a doctor's advice.
How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
The combined use of Leflunomide and Cortivac 10 Tablet can increase the risk of infections.

How to manage the interaction:
Co-administration of leflunomide and Cortivac 10 Tablet can lead to an interaction, it can be taken if advised by your doctor. However, if you experience any symptoms like fever, chills, diarrhea, sore throat, muscle aches, shortness of breath, blood in phlegm, weight loss, red or inflamed skin, body sores, and pain or burning during urination, consult the doctor immediately. Do not stop using any medications without a doctor's advice.
How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
Co-administration of Cortivac 10 Tablet and Ofloxacin can result in tendinitis (inflammation of the thick fibrous cords that connect muscle to bone) and tendon rupture.

How to manage the interaction:
Although taking Cortivac 10 Tablet and Ofloxacin together may cause an interaction, they can be taken if prescribed by a doctor. Consult a doctor if you have pain, swelling, or inflammation in a muscle location such as the back of the ankle, shoulder, or biceps. Do not discontinue any medications without consulting a doctor.
How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
Coadministration of baricitinib and Cortivac 10 Tablet can raise the risk of developing serious infections.

How to manage the interaction:
Although there is an interaction, baricitinib can be taken with Cortivac 10 Tablet if prescribed by the doctor. However, if you experience fever, chills, diarrhea, sore throat, muscle aches, shortness of breath, blood in your coughing fluid, weight loss, red or irritated skin, body sores, discomfort or burning when you urinate, abdominal pain, nausea, or vomiting, consult a doctor. Do not discontinue any medication without consulting a doctor.
How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
The combined use of Natalizumab and Cortivac 10 Tablet can increase the risk of infections.

How to manage the interaction:
Co-administration of Natalizumab and Cortivac 10 Tablet can lead to an interaction, it can be taken if advised by your doctor. However, If you experience any symptoms such as fever, chills, diarrhea, sore throat, muscle pains, shortness of breath, blood in phlegm, weight loss, red or irritated skin, body sores, or discomfort or burning when urinating, contact your doctor immediately. In addition, get immediate medical care if you feel progressively weakening on one side of the body, clumsiness in your limbs, vision disturbances, confusion, or changes in your thinking, memory, or personality. Do not stop using any medications without a doctor's advice.
How does the drug interact with Cortivac 10 Tablet:
Taking Gemifloxacin and Cortivac 10 Tablet together can cause tendinitis and tendon rupture.

How to manage the interaction:
Co-administration of gemifloxacin and Cortivac 10 Tablet can lead to an interaction, it can be taken if advised by your doctor. However, if you experience any symptoms like pain, swelling, or inflammation of a tendon area such as the back of the ankle, shoulder, biceps, hand, or thumb, consult the doctor immediately. Do not stop using any medications without a doctor's advice.

A blue steroid card consists of patients' instructions and provides information to healthcare providers regarding the details of prescribed steroids. It is given to patients using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's for more than three weeks. The patient is advised to carry a steroid card always and show it to the nurse, midwife, doctor, dentist or anyone who treats them.

Special Advise

  •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's may increase the risk of infections, especially if taken for a prolonged period, as it may weaken the immune system. Therefore, it is advised to stay away from people having chickenpox, measles or shingles as they can affect severely while taking Cortivac 10 Tablet 10's.

Disease/Condition Glossary

Addison's disease: It is a disorder in which adrenal glands do not produce enough steroid hormones, cortisol and aldosterone. It is also known as hypocortisolism or primary adrenal insufficiency. The symptoms include darkening of the skin, extreme tiredness, nausea and dizziness upon standing.

 

Inflammation: It is a response generated by damage to living tissues. This response is a defence mechanism to protect the body from injury, infection, or disease. The symptoms of inflammation include redness, pain, swelling, heat, or loss of function. Inflammation can be caused due to certain medications, acute and chronic conditions, or exposure to foreign materials or irritants your body can’t eliminate easily.
